Quick Answer:
To clean your Nutribullet blender base, always unplug it first. Wipe down the exterior with a damp cloth and mild soap. For tougher residue, use a slightly dampened toothbrush. Never submerge the base in water, and ensure it’s completely dry before using it again.

Daily Maintenance: A Quick Wipe-Down
The easiest way to keep your Nutribullet base clean is to make a habit of wiping it down after each use. This prevents buildup from becoming a problem. Simply unplug the blender and use a damp cloth with a little dish soap to wipe away any spills or splatters. Don’t forget to check around the buttons and crevices. A quick wipe-down takes less than a minute and makes a huge difference.
Deep Cleaning Your Nutribullet Base: Step-by-Step
Sometimes, a simple wipe-down isn’t enough. For a more thorough cleaning, follow these steps. Remember, safety first – always unplug your Nutribullet before starting.
- Unplug the Blender: This is the most important step! Never clean an electrical appliance while it’s plugged in.
- Damp Cloth and Mild Soap: Mix a small amount of mild dish soap with warm water. Dip a soft cloth into the soapy water, wring it out well, and wipe down the entire base.
- Tackle Stubborn Residue: For dried-on food or sticky residue, use a soft-bristled toothbrush. Gently scrub the affected areas, paying attention to the areas around the buttons and the base’s edges.
- Rinse with a Damp Cloth: Use a clean, damp cloth to rinse away any soap residue. Make sure no soap remains, as it could affect future blends.
- Dry Thoroughly: This is critical! Use a dry cloth to completely dry the base before reassembling and using your Nutribullet. Moisture can damage the electrical components.
Cleaning Around the Buttons and Crevices
The buttons and crevices on your Nutribullet base can be tricky to clean. Food particles and liquids can easily get trapped in these areas. A cotton swab dipped in soapy water is your best friend here. Gently clean around the buttons, making sure to get into all the nooks and crannies. For tighter spaces, a toothpick can help dislodge stubborn debris, but be careful not to scratch the surface. After cleaning, use a dry cotton swab to absorb any remaining moisture.
Avoiding Common Cleaning Mistakes
Cleaning your Nutribullet base seems simple, but there are a few common mistakes to avoid. First and foremost, never submerge the base in water. This can cause serious electrical damage. Also, avoid using abrasive cleaners or scouring pads, as they can scratch the surface. Harsh chemicals can also damage the plastic and affect the blender’s performance. Finally, don’t forget to dry the base thoroughly before using it again. Moisture is the enemy of electrical appliances! Extending the Life of Your Nutribullet Base
Regular cleaning is just one part of extending the life of your Nutribullet base. Proper storage also plays a role. When not in use, store your blender in a clean, dry place. Avoid stacking heavy items on top of it, as this could damage the base. Also, be mindful of the types of ingredients you blend. Blending very hard or frozen ingredients frequently can put extra strain on the motor. If you’re dealing with tough ingredients, consider cutting them into smaller pieces first. FAQ: Your Nutribullet Base Cleaning Questions Answered
Q: Can I use vinegar to clean my Nutribullet base?
A: While vinegar is a great natural cleaner, it’s best to avoid using it on the Nutribullet base. The acidity can potentially damage the plastic and electrical components. Stick to mild dish soap and water for safe and effective cleaning.
Q: How often should I deep clean my Nutribullet base?
A: A deep clean every month or so is generally sufficient, depending on how frequently you use your blender. If you notice significant buildup or odors, clean it more often.
Q: What if my Nutribullet base smells bad?
A: A bad smell usually indicates trapped food particles. Deep clean the base as described above, paying extra attention to crevices and around the buttons. You can also try wiping it down with a solution of baking soda and water.
Q: Is it safe to clean the Nutribullet base with a steam cleaner?
A: No, absolutely not. Steam can penetrate the electrical components and cause damage. Always use a damp cloth and mild soap.
Q: My Nutribullet base has a sticky residue that won’t come off. What should I do?
A: Try making a paste of baking soda and water. Apply the paste to the sticky residue, let it sit for a few minutes, then gently scrub with a soft toothbrush.
